So…without any further delay…Grok? What say you? Did Kuwait revalue their currency and officially pay off millions in war currency speculation?

Grok:

The Kuwaiti dinar (KWD) underwent a significant currency event following the First Gulf War (1990–1991), but it was not a revaluation in the technical sense. Instead, it was a redenomination and reissuance of the currency, which restored its pre-invasion value. Here’s a clear breakdown of what happened and whether speculators profited:

What Happened to the Kuwaiti Dinar After the First Gulf War?

  1. Pre-Invasion Context: Before Iraq’s invasion of Kuwait in August 1990, the Kuwaiti dinar was one of the world’s strongest currencies, pegged to a basket of currencies and trading at approximately 1 KWD = $3.30 USD.
  2. During the Invasion: When Iraq occupied Kuwait, the Iraqi government declared the Iraqi dinar (IQD) as the official currency, forcibly pegging the Kuwaiti dinar to the Iraqi dinar at a 1:1 ratio. This drastically devalued the KWD, as the IQD was worth far less (about $0.30 USD). Iraqi forces also looted large quantities of Kuwaiti dinar banknotes from the Central Bank of Kuwait.
  3. Post-Liberation Actions: After Kuwait’s liberation in February 1991, the Central Bank of Kuwait took decisive steps to restore the currency’s value:
  • Invalidation of Old Notes: On September 30, 1990, the Central Bank declared the pre-invasion Kuwaiti dinar notes (third series) invalid to prevent Iraqi forces or others from profiting from stolen currency.
  • New Currency Issuance: On March 24, 1991, a new series of Kuwaiti dinar banknotes (fourth series) was introduced. Kuwaiti citizens could exchange old, valid dinars (not stolen) for new ones at a 1:1 ratio until May 7, 1991. The new exchange rate was set at 1 KWD = $3.47 USD, reflecting a return to its pre-invasion value.
  • Restoration, Not Revaluation: This was not a revaluation (an upward adjustment of the currency’s official exchange rate) but a redenomination, where old notes were replaced with new ones to restore the currency’s pre-invasion value. The international exchange rate of the KWD never fell below $2.90 during the crisis, according to IMF archives, so no formal revaluation was needed.
  1. Economic Stability: Kuwait’s strong economy, backed by vast oil reserves, low production costs, and a sovereign wealth fund, supported the dinar’s rapid recovery. The Central Bank’s strict currency controls and peg to a basket of currencies ensured stability.

Did Speculators Become Rich?

The idea that speculators made fortunes from a Kuwaiti dinar “revaluation” is largely a misconception, though some profited under specific circumstances:

  1. Speculators Who Profited:
  • During the occupation, some speculators purchased Kuwaiti dinars on the black market at heavily discounted rates (e.g., close to the Iraqi dinar’s value of ~$0.30 USD). Those who held valid, non-stolen pre-invasion KWD notes and exchanged them for new dinars after liberation at the restored rate of ~$3.47 USD made significant profits. For example, buying 1 KWD for $0.30 and exchanging it for $3.47 yielded over a 10-fold return.
  • However, this opportunity was limited. The Central Bank’s invalidation of stolen notes and strict exchange policies meant only those with legitimate, pre-invasion dinars could benefit. Many speculators, including those holding stolen or invalidated notes, were unable to exchange them.
  1. Challenges for Speculators:
  • Invalidation of Stolen Notes: The Central Bank canceled the value of dinars looted by Iraqi forces, which appeared on the international numismatic market. This prevented many speculators from cashing in.
  • Limited Access: Only Kuwaiti banks, with limited operations post-liberation, facilitated the exchange, and foreign speculators faced logistical barriers. Many foreign workers and speculators who fled Kuwait could not re-enter to exchange currency.
  • Misinformation: The narrative of a “revaluation” making speculators rich was exaggerated by later currency speculators, particularly those promoting Iraqi dinar investments. The Kuwaiti dinar’s recovery was due to redenomination and economic stability, not a sudden revaluation.
  1. Scale of Profits: While some individuals who bought dinars cheaply on the black market during the occupation made substantial profits, this was not a widespread phenomenon. The strict regulations, limited exchange window (until May 7, 1991), and invalidation of stolen notes restricted the number of speculators who could capitalize. Posts on X claiming a sudden “revaluation” on March 24, 1991, oversimplify the event and inflate its impact.

Why the Misconception Persists

The belief that Kuwait’s currency underwent a massive revaluation that enriched speculators is fueled by:

  • Iraqi Dinar Speculation: After the 2003 Iraq War, promoters of Iraqi dinar (IQD) investments cited Kuwait’s recovery as a precedent, falsely equating redenomination with revaluation. This has led to scams and misinformation, as Iraq’s economic and political instability differs significantly from Kuwait’s.
  • Social Media Amplification: Posts on X and other platforms perpetuate the myth of a Kuwaiti “RV” (revaluation), often without distinguishing between redenomination and revaluation.
  • Conspiracy Theories: Some narratives, especially among Iraqi dinar speculators, suggest hidden financial opportunities suppressed by mainstream media, further distorting the Kuwaiti dinar’s history.

Conclusion

Kuwait did not revalue its currency after the First Gulf War; instead, it redenominated and reissued the Kuwaiti dinar to restore its pre-invasion value of approximately $3.47 USD. Some speculators who bought valid dinars at depressed black-market prices during the occupation profited significantly by exchanging them post-liberation, but strict regulations and the invalidation of stolen notes limited widespread gains. The notion of speculators becoming broadly rich is exaggerated, driven by misinformation and comparisons to the Iraqi dinar, which faces entirely different economic realities.
